Etihad Airways announced its strongest annual performance ever, achieving four consecutive years of profitability in 2025. Driven by network expansion and sustained demand growth, the company's revenue increased by 21% year-over-year to 30.7 billion dirhams (approximately $8.4 billion). Net profit after tax soared by 47% to 2.6 billion dirhams (approximately $698 million), more than double the global airline industry average forecast. Etihad Airways' fleet size expanded to 127 aircraft, with over 3,200 new employees added, further consolidating Abu Dhabi's position as an aviation hub.
